Using the System > Status Page
The System > Status page displays the status of all of AirWave services. Services will either be OK, Disabled, or
Down. If any service is Down (displayed in red) please contact Dell support at support.dell.com. The Reboot
System button provides a graceful way to power cycle your AirWave remotely when it is needed. The Restart
AirWave button will restart the AirWave services without power cycling the server or reloading the OS. Figure
128 illustrates this page.

The link diagnostics.tar.gz contains reports and logs that are helpful to Dell support in troubleshooting and
solving problems. Your Dell support representative may ask for this file along with other logs that are linked on
this page.
Similarly, the VisualRFdiag.zip link contains VisualRF diagnostic information that might be requested by
Dell support at support.dell.com.
